A truss bridge is a bridge whose loadbearing superstructure is composed of a truss, a structure of connected elements usually forming triangular units.

May 2006 lrfd bridge design 2 crash testing requirements may be waived if the railing in question is similar in geometrics to an approved crash tested rail and an analytical evaluation shows the railing to be crash worthy.

Background a truss is a rigid framework whose internal members are connected in a triangular pattern.
